Highly sensitive sensor layer nanoNi@C

A German university developed a special nano-scale layer that combines high strain sensitivity and temperature independence of the electrical resistance

Abstract
Scientists of on of the German University have now been able to produce a special nano-scale layer through the combination of metal and carbon that combines both qualities of high strain sensitivity and temperature independence of the electrical resistance. The resistive layer nanoNi@C consists of a carbon matrix with clusters of nickel atoms which are enclosed by one or more layers of turbostratic graphite. It is looking for production and distribution partners for licensing agreement.
